Output 98812aa6d4b36d87731952913c783065103392d513afccd078ebdff9a19e296c:1

value
546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5916e0381f72930d52d2593fa3aa23ffc0c49b8e OP_EQUAL
address
39p5U4NpQ3Ps4cxhpJxLS8Z8bh7rFanh7A
transaction
98812aa6d4b36d87731952913c783065103392d513afccd078ebdff9a19e296c
spent
true